What you’re getting

  • A low, armless crescent — the whole sofa is one continuous curve, made to float in the middle of a room
  • Ivory woven upholstery — an acrylic-viscose blend — over a button-tufted, kidney-shaped bench seat
  • Pair two of them nose-to-tail and you have a serpentine conversation pit, which is exactly how the showroom shot styles it

Specs

  • Overall: 32"H x 90"W x 45"D
  • Ships freight at about 183 lb — white-glove crew brings it in and places it
  • Global Views · Made in the U.S.A.

Care: Spot clean only with water, per the maker. Vacuum with the upholstery tool, blot spills right away — never rub — and keep it out of long direct sun.
